The Houses of Roman Italy, 100 B.C.- A.D. 250: Ritual, Space, and Decoration John R. Clarke
The Houses of Roman Italy, 100 B.C.- A.D. 250: Ritual, Space, and Decoration
John R. Clarke
Presents a range of houses, from tenements to villas, and shows us how enduring patterns of Roman wall decoration bear the cultural, religious, and social imprints of the people who lived with them. This work guides us through four centuries of Roman wall painting, mosaic and stucco decoration, from the period of the Four Styles (100 BC to AD 79).
